    Еще раз добрый день !
    Пишу теперь на такую тему, у кого какие мнения насчет CSL, MODL ? Дает ли попадание в них какие-то преимущества во времени рассмотрения заявок перед теми кто в них не попадает ?

    GENERAL SKILLED MIGRATION ADELAIDE
    PROCESSING INFORMATION FOR THE WEEK COMMENCING:
    16 March 2009

    This is an automated e-mail response which provides weekly updated information on skilled migration applications being processed by the Adelaide Skilled Processing Centre (ASPC). Please do not reply to this email address. This mailbox is not monitored. Our contact details are listed below.

    ASPC PROCESSING INFORMATION

    On 17 December 2008 the Minister for Immigration and Citizenship announced changes to the way General Skilled Migration applications will be processed. Details can be found on the DIAC website at:
    http://www.immi.gov.au/skilled/gener...hats-new.htm#j

    As a result of the Minister's direction, as of 1 January 2009, all applications for General Skilled Migration are being processed in the following priority order:

    1. Applications with a successful State & Territory Nomination (until all applications have been processed); and then 2. Applications where the nominated occupation is on the Critical Skills List (CSL) (until all applications have been processed); and then 3. Applications where the nominated occupation is on the Migration Occupations in Demand List (MODL) (until all applications have been processed); and then 4. All other remaining applications

    The Minister's direction applies to the processing of all skilled migration applications currently before the department.

    Applications are now being processed as follows:

    State & Territory Nominated Applications:

    Once the department has received and approved a nomination from a state or territory authority processing of the application will commence within 10 working days of that approval.

    Applications with a nominated occupation on the Critical Skills List (CSL):

    Applications are being processed in date of lodgement order. The ASPC expects to have commenced processing of all CSL applications held by this office by the end of May 2009.

    Information about the CSL can be found on the department's website at:
    http://www.immi.gov.au/skilled/gener...kills-list.pdf

    Applications with a nominated occupation on the Migration Occupations in Demand List (MODL):
    Applications are not being processed at present.

    All Other Applications
    Applications are not being processed at present.
